BACK TO BASICS – Burt Newman Jr. There is so much happening
in the trucking industry these days, it’s easy to get sidetracked and forget
about the basics. We’re always looking
for ways to increase our members’ bottom lines and have diligently worked to
do this through the PTP vendor programs and other avenues. In the midst of all of this, I had come to realize that there were times I was forgetting the
main reason PTP was established in the first place. That is to increase the
fuel business of our truck stop members and the repair business of our shop
members. With transaction fees
having increased so much over the past 5 years and fuel prices rising
constantly, at times it seemed pointless to call on a lot of the trucking
companies out there. Many of them are
loyal to the big chains that practically pay them to buy fuel at their
locations. Many of them demand
unreasonable discounts from our members, especially when taking into
consideration the huge fees that PTP members pay to process the cards their
drivers use. However, there are still
a lot of companies out there that we can get business from. To that end, I have
dedicated 2 of our employees to strictly fuel sales and solicitation.
Mike Hooks and Bobbie Tatum, who most of you know, will be calling on trucking companies of all sizes and scope
for the PTP members. You should have
received a memo regarding this change in responsibilities by now. We are asking that you give us any trucking company
leads that you have also. You can send
them directly to our corporate office or send them via your truck stop/shop
representative. In addition you will be
getting periodical faxes that will update you on what trucking companies are
being called on for the network as a whole.
Getting back to the basics
of what our company was established for should help all of us in the long
run! |
